Zsolt Bohács (born March 22, 1964) is a Hungarian sprint canoeist and marathon canoeist who competed from the late 1980s to the mid-1990s.
He won six medals at the ICF Canoe Sprint World Championships with three golds (C-1 10000 m: 1990, 1991, 1993) and three silvers (C-1 10000 m: 1987, 1989; C-4 500 m: 1990).
He was elected to the Member of Parliament for Szeged (Csongrád County Constituency III) as a candidate of Fidesz in 2010.
He became a member of the Constitutional, Judicial and Standing Orders Committee.
He was appointed Chairman of the Committee on Sport and Tourism on March 1, 2013.
